diff options
author | Abdoulaye Walsimou Gaye <awg@embtoolkit.org> | 2012-11-24 11:51:57 +0100 |
---|---|---|
committer | Abdoulaye Walsimou Gaye <awg@embtoolkit.org> | 2012-11-24 11:51:57 +0100 |
commit | b76792db4c99f1d3daffe1adbee2c0b1a6efbe14 (patch) | |
tree | 4855065fe3f1a6dd628e9ff409fe43b9f97d2228 | |
parent | 33e2e1bd6459091195e3944554496f9062cc5d74 (diff) | |
download | embtoolkit-b76792db4c99f1d3daffe1adbee2c0b1a6efbe14.tar.gz embtoolkit-b76792db4c99f1d3daffe1adbee2c0b1a6efbe14.tar.bz2 embtoolkit-b76792db4c99f1d3daffe1adbee2c0b1a6efbe14.tar.xz |
Packages: fontconfig: embtk_pkgconfig-{cflags,libs} macros to get freetype libs and cflags
Signed-off-by: Abdoulaye Walsimou Gaye <awg@embtoolkit.org>
-rw-r--r-- | packages/graphics/fontconfig/fontconfig.mk | 24 |
1 files changed, 8 insertions, 16 deletions
diff --git a/packages/graphics/fontconfig/fontconfig.mk b/packages/graphics/fontconfig/fontconfig.mk index a29c461..8209fed 100644 --- a/packages/graphics/fontconfig/fontconfig.mk +++ b/packages/graphics/fontconfig/fontconfig.mk @@ -26,28 +26,20 @@ FONTCONFIG_NAME := fontconfig FONTCONFIG_VERSION := $(call embtk_get_pkgversion,fontconfig) FONTCONFIG_SITE := http://fontconfig.org/release -FONTCONFIG_SITE_MIRROR3 := ftp://ftp.embtoolkit.org/embtoolkit.org/packages-mirror FONTCONFIG_PACKAGE := fontconfig-$(FONTCONFIG_VERSION).tar.gz FONTCONFIG_SRC_DIR := $(embtk_pkgb)/fontconfig-$(FONTCONFIG_VERSION) FONTCONFIG_BUILD_DIR := $(embtk_pkgb)/fontconfig-$(FONTCONFIG_VERSION) -FONTCONFIG_BINS = fc-cache fc-cat fc-list fc-match fc-query fc-scan -FONTCONFIG_SBINS = -FONTCONFIG_INCLUDES = fontconfig -FONTCONFIG_LIBS = libfontconfig* -FONTCONFIG_PKGCONFIGS = fontconfig.pc +FONTCONFIG_BINS := fc-cache fc-cat fc-list fc-match fc-query fc-scan +FONTCONFIG_INCLUDES := fontconfig +FONTCONFIG_LIBS := libfontconfig* +FONTCONFIG_PKGCONFIGS := fontconfig.pc -LIBXML2_CFLAGS-y = -I$(embtk_sysroot)/usr/include/libxml2 -LIBXML2_LIBS-y = -L$(embtk_sysroot)/usr/$(LIBDIR) -lxml2 +LIBXML2_CFLAGS-y := -I$(embtk_sysroot)/usr/include/libxml2 +LIBXML2_LIBS-y := -L$(embtk_sysroot)/usr/$(LIBDIR) -lxml2 -FREETYPE_CFLAGS-y = $(shell \ - PKG_CONFIG_PATH=$(EMBTK_PKG_CONFIG_PATH) \ - PKG_CONFIG_LIBDIR="$(EMBTK_PKG_CONFIG_LIBDIR)" \ - $(PKGCONFIG_BIN) freetype2 --cflags) -FREETYPE_LIBS-y = $(shell \ - PKG_CONFIG_PATH=$(EMBTK_PKG_CONFIG_PATH) \ - PKG_CONFIG_LIBDIR="$(EMBTK_PKG_CONFIG_LIBDIR)" \ - $(PKGCONFIG_BIN) freetype2 --libs) +FREETYPE_CFLAGS-y = $(call embtk_pkgconfig-cflags,freetype2) +FREETYPE_LIBS-y = $(call embtk_pkgconfig-libs,freetype2) FONTCONFIG_CONFIGURE_ENV = LIBXML2_CFLAGS="$(LIBXML2_CFLAGS-y)" FONTCONFIG_CONFIGURE_ENV += LIBXML2_CFLAGS="$(LIBXML2_LIBS-y)" |